Determining Liability

In the event of an accident involving large trucks can be more complicated than when two cars collide. This is because there are more parties who could be held accountable for the accident, such as the trucking company, the driver, and the manufacturer of the vehicle. Your lawyer will help to determine which parties should be named as defendants in your case and work to ensure that all responsible parties are accountable.

Since trucking cases typically involve more serious injuries, they tend to require longer to settle than claims arising from car accidents. This is because the plaintiff's attorney has to pay for court fees for investigation, travel, depositions, expert witnesses as well as other expenses that go along with the case. They must also wait until the case is over before they are paid for their services.

Furthermore, because truck accidents tend to be more serious than regular traffic accidents The settlements that result from these cases are usually more expensive as well. This is because the damages a victim claims from the plaintiff are more substantial and could include medical treatment for lifetime injuries, loss in future earning potential or property damage, among other economic losses. The nature of the injuries may be a major psychological impact on the victim, which could require further rehabilitation and therapy.

Preparing for the Trial

Due to the complicated nature of truck accidents it may take longer to resolve an 18 wheeler collision than a typical car crash. These cases require complex understanding of physics, chemistry, federal regulations for trucking, biology medical standards, driving, and economics in order to explain to a jury what happened during the collision. These cases typically involve several parties, and those involved can blame each other or refuse to admit liability. This can cause the case to drag on and make it difficult for the victim to receive the full amount of compensation they deserve.

It takes time to gather evidence and get eyewitness testimony. This process can be speeded up by ensuring that the person who was injured starts immediately and keeps detailed records about the events that occurred.

One of the most important concerns of victims of a truck crash is whether or not they'll be able to claim compensation for their injuries and losses from the truck driver or trucking company. It is crucial to be aware of the law and to consult with experienced truck accident lawyers when seeking a claim for damages after a crash.

The average semi truck crash settlement is greater than the average settlement for a car crash because the plaintiff's injuries are usually much more severe, and are usually permanent in nature. It is not unusual for lawsuit settlements to reach millions of dollars.

Get a Settlement

Typically, truck accident settlements take longer than other kinds of claims involving car accidents. This is because they're based on more severe damages and injuries which require extensive medical treatment. The good news is that victims of 18-wheeler collisions can receive a fair amount in compensation.

The amount of compensation will depend on many factors such as the severity and the extent of the plaintiff's injury, the cost of repair or replace property damaged by an accident, the medical expenses that are associated with their recovery, the loss of wages because of their physical limitations, as well as other expenses resulting from the accident. Punitive damages are also allowed by the law of the state. An experienced attorney can determine the total damages to the victim's economy as well as non-economic damages and ensure that all parties responsible are held responsible.

It is crucial for victims of 18 wheeler accidents to not bargain with trucking firms or their insurers by themselves despite the possibility of a high settlement. These parties will do everything to prevent injured victims from receiving the money they owe. This includes trivializing their injuries and blame the victim for the accident. They may even destroy or misplace evidence that proves negligence. Going to Court

Due to the vast distinction in size between a semi-truck and a typical passenger vehicle 18 wheeler collisions can cause catastrophic damage and severe injuries. These injuries may vary from whiplash to spinal cord damage, or even amputations. In most cases the injuries need extensive medical treatment and a long rehabilitation.

Most truck accidents are resolved outside of court by settling, which will take into account all of a victim's damages, including their future and past medical expenses, lost income, and property loss. Negotiations can be unsuccessful in some cases, and the case must be tried. To ensure that victims receive a fair settlement, it's important to have a skilled lawyer on their side.
